When an interrupt arrives while no buffer is enabled, the handler dereferences the NULL active_scan_mask: Unable to handle kernel NULL pointer dereference at virtual address 0000000000000000 pc : __bitmap_weight+0x64/0x98 lr : max30102_interrupt_handler+0x48/0x160 [max30102] Call trace: __bitmap_weight+0x64/0x98 (P) max30102_interrupt_handler+0x48/0x160 [max30102] irq_thread_fn+0x28/0xa8 irq_thread+0x184/0x30c kthread+0x118/0x124 ret_from_fork+0x10/0x20 Read the interrupt status register at the top of the handler. If FIFO_RDY is not set, return early because it isn't our interrupt. Because FIFO_RDY is the only interrupt source enabled by this driver in max30102_chip_init(), an invocation of max30102_interrupt_handler() without FIFO_RDY set carries no data to read and can return early before ever accessing active_scan_mask. This status read also deasserts the MAX30102's active-low interrupt pin. Since the interrupt status register is now read at the top of the handler, pass the status value into max30102_fifo_count() instead of having it read the register a second time.
